Thoughts on Starr/Harrison song writing team?
« on: April 07, 2010, 07:08:21 PM »

"Then I started to write a bit, and I did It Don’t Come Easy, Back Off Boogaloo, tracks that George Harrison co-wrote with me. Because I’m great at two verses and a chorus, but ending songs is difficult for me. I write a thousand verses and wrapping them up is not the best thing I know how to do.”-Ringo
Source: http://www.pauldunoyer.com/pages/journalism/journalism_item.asp?journa lismID=180

I think they were great whenever they collaborated together.
